How Payout Percentages Really Work

Most gamblers have heard of the term RTP, or Return to Player, but few grasp its real implications. RTP is often touted as the percentage of wagered money a slot or game will return to players over time. However, the devil is in the details. An RTP of 96% doesn’t mean you’ll get back $96 for every $100 you throw in your virtual slot machine. Instead, it’s a long-term statistical average calculated over millions of spins. Imagine it as a weather forecast predicting a sunny day next year—helpful, but not exactly a guarantee for your weekend picnic.

Why Some Games Seem More “Generous” Than Others

Not all games are created equal, and the payout rates can vary wildly between different types. Slots, blackjack, roulette, and poker each have their own payout dynamics, shaped by the rules and the house edge. For instance, blackjack can offer a relatively low house edge if you play with basic strategy, while slots generally have a higher margin for the house. It’s like comparing a friendly neighborhood poker game to a high-stakes roulette wheel at a Vegas casino—both have their charm, but the odds aren’t the same.

  • Slots: High variance, potential for big wins but also long dry spells.
  • Blackjack: Skill-based, lower house edge with proper strategy.
  • Roulette: Pure chance, house edge depends on the variant.
  • Video Poker: Mix of skill and luck, payout varies by game type.

Table: Average RTP and House Edge by Game Type

Game Type Average RTP (%) House Edge (%)
Slots 92 – 96 4 – 8
Blackjack 99.5 0.5
Roulette (European) 97.3 2.7
Video Poker 95 – 99 1 – 5

Bonus Terms: The Fine Print That Bites

Bonuses are the shiny lures dangling in front of players, but they come with strings attached. Wagering requirements, game restrictions, and maximum cashout limits often turn what looks like a free lunch into a pricey meal. The irony is that many players dive headfirst into bonuses without reading the fine print, only to find themselves chasing their tails trying to meet impossible conditions. It’s like agreeing to a handshake deal with a shark—looks friendly until you realize the teeth are closer than you thought.

Common Bonus Conditions to Watch Out For

  • Wagering requirements (e.g., 30x the bonus amount)
  • Game contribution percentages (slots might count 100%, but blackjack only 10%)
  • Time limits to use the bonus
  • Maximum withdrawal caps on winnings from bonuses
